Molly-Mae Hague showed fans her relationship with Tommy Fury is very much back on track in her latest YouTube video. 

The Love Island star, 26, reconciled with the boxer, also 26, on New Year’s Eve after splitting last year due to his struggles with alcohol. 

In the vlog, Molly-Mae admitted she was sharing ‘too much information’ as she detailed how they shower together everyday. 

‘Basically, TMI, but we actually have a shower together pretty much every day,’ she said.

‘Because we both get in the shower at the same time and there is two shower heads in there.

‘So we just shower – separately, but at the same time – because our shower times just cross over.’

The vlog showed the pair messing around, with Tommy speaking in an American accent about how he has a cold shower to mentally ‘lock in’. 

Fans commented on how the giggling couple have ‘got their spark back’ as Molly-Mae gave fans a glimpse inside her new £5million Victorian mansion.

The couple faced a rocky patch before splitting in August last year. 

In the new series of her Amazon Prime Video docuseries, Behind It All, Molly-Mae  revealed she took prescription medication for extreme anxiety during their relationship troubles. 

In the documentary, Molly-Mae was seen having a wobble after a difficult phone call with Tommy. 

She revealed she was prescribed beta blockers, which slow down the heart rate, after she suffered panic attacks and vomiting as a result of extreme anxiety during their relationship issues. 

In a tense scene in her docuseries Molly-Mae had a difficult call with Tommy before putting the phone down on him.

After the moment, Molly-Mae was seen speaking about how their relationship has improved since their reconciliation but she is often triggered if he mentions alcohol. 

She said: ‘Even though Tommy and I have been so much better and we’ve been getting to a much better place, there’s still things that trigger me so badly, like I hear the word alcohol, and I’m like, Oh, I mean, I’m tense, I’m shaking, I’m like, really anxious. 

‘I care so much about Tommy and our relationship that when that’s not on form, and when there’s an issue, it’s just all so consuming for me.’

She continued: ‘I had this panic attack, and I was, like, being sick. I thought, Oh God, this is not good. Like, this is, this is really bad because my body is literally not coping with it, not coping at all with the anxiety. 

‘Yeah, it was so bad. Had to have beta blockers because I was so anxious.’

It comes after Zoe Rae said sister Molly-Mae’s relationship status with Tommy Fury is ‘abnormal’ and ‘not good for their daughter Bambi’, two. 

During the first episode, Molly spoke to her sister Zoe about how she and Tommy were not living together despite reconciling.

Molly-Mae said: ‘Tommy and I, in an ideal world, we wouldn’t be in two separate houses and hopefully by the end of this year we won’t be.’

Zoe then replied: ‘I think you need to trial it.’

As she swiftly responded that she’s there ‘all the time’, Zoe hit back: ‘You’re not Molly, you’re there every other day.

‘Again not normal and not good for Bambi.’

In a raw and honest admission, Molly-Mae then said: ‘The thought of going over there and putting all my eggs in one basket is scary because with me and him I never know what tomorrow is going to bring.

‘I just think I get anxiety because I don’t know if I’m going to wake up and be in a big problem because there has been many of times.’

She added: ‘At the minute having two homes and living apart is almost a bit of safety blanket for me and the security knowing I have my own space and can remove myself if I need too.’ 

Molly-Mae and Tommy were pictured sharing a kiss on New Year’s Eve, before she finally confirmed their romance was back on in May.

Also in the first episode, she admitted how ‘things aren’t perfect’ and they are both ‘still figuring it out’.

The mother-of-one explained: ‘A lot of people say having children can really pull you apart but that was never the problem with Tommy and I.

‘Bambi has always been really good for our relationship and recently Bambi actually bought us closer together. 

‘It kind of happened bit by bit, recently we are just spending more time together and going out in public together more which at first was scary because we didn’t know what we were going to say.’
